Definition
The Syrup Preparation Unit is a critical component in carbonated soft drink manufacturing systems responsible for accurately blending water, sweeteners (sugar or artificial sweeteners), flavorings, colorings, and other ingredients to create the concentrated syrup base. This unit ensures consistent taste, quality, and formulation accuracy before the syrup is mixed with carbonated water in subsequent stages of production. The unit typically operates by first dissolving solid sweeteners in heated water using agitation, then precisely metering and mixing liquid flavorings, acids (like citric or phosphoric acid), and preservatives. Temperature control, precise volumetric or mass dosing, and thorough mixing are essential to achieve homogeneous syrup with consistent density and composition. The unit is available in a range of configurations to match line speeds, with production capacities from 1000 to 10000 L/h, and tank volumes from 500 to 5000 L. Mixing accuracy is maintained within ±0.5%, and temperature control ranges from 20 to 85°C with an accuracy of ±1°C. Operating pressure is 1.0–1.6 MPa, and power supply is 380 V AC ±10% (IEC 60038) with power consumption between 5 and 15 kW. Ingress protection ratings range from IP54 to IP65 (IEC 60529). Materials of construction include stainless steel grades 304 to 316L (ASTM A240), with 316L recommended for corrosive or high-purity applications. The unit's weight ranges from 500 to 3000 kg, and its footprint from 2 to 10 m². All values are reference ranges; verify model-specific specifications with the manufacturer.

Components / BOM
  • Mixing Tank
    Primary vessel where ingredients are combined and agitated
    Material: Stainless steel
  • Heating Zone
    Controlled heating section to dissolve sugars and maintain viscosity
    Material: Stainless steel with heating elements
  • Agitator
    Mechanical mixer ensuring homogeneous blending of ingredients
    Material: Stainless steel
  • Dosing System
    Precision pumps and meters for accurate ingredient addition
    Material: Stainless steel and food-grade plastics

Reliability & Engineering Risk Analysis

Failure Mode & Root Cause
Corrosion and scaling
Cause: Exposure to acidic or sugary solutions, combined with mineral deposits from water, leading to material degradation and reduced heat transfer efficiency.
Seal and gasket failure
Cause: Thermal cycling and chemical attack from syrup ingredients, causing leaks, contamination, and loss of pressure or temperature control.
Maintenance Indicators
  • Unusual vibration or noise from agitators or pumps, indicating imbalance, bearing wear, or cavitation.
  • Visible syrup leaks or unexpected pressure/temperature fluctuations, suggesting seal failure or fouling.
Engineering Tips
  • Implement a regular cleaning-in-place (CIP) schedule with compatible chemicals to prevent scaling and corrosion, and use corrosion-resistant materials like 316L stainless steel for critical components.
  • Install condition monitoring sensors (e.g., vibration, temperature, pressure) on motors and pumps, and perform predictive maintenance based on data trends to address issues before failure.
